Founded in 1934 and designed by the famed olmsted brothers firm, washington park arboretum contains one of the most diverse and important plant collections in north america displayed among 230 acres of woodlands, wetlands, gardens, and walking trails. The washington park arboretum, also known as the uw botanic gardens, is a hidden gem in seattle offering a spectacular collection of plants, some rare and exotic, within a tranquil and beautifully landscaped setting. Washington park is a public park in seattle, washington, united states, most of which is taken up by the washington park arboretum, a joint project of the university of washington, the seattle parks and recreation, and the nonprofit arboretum foundation.

The washington park arboretum holds a world class collection of woody plants that can be explored on your own, via group tours, or through classes and activities All parts of the washington park arboretum, with the exception of the japanese garden, are open to the public and are free of charge.
